If you know anything about DP Customs, you know that they love racing. Just by looking at their bikes you can tell these beautiful creations are made to move. Their latest is the DP Customs “Two Lane” ($TBA) which takes its name from the 1971 film “Two-Lane Blacktop”. Two-Lane is based on a 2003 Sporty 1200cc. The first thing you notice is its stance accentuated by the tires. The rear makes use of a thick 15″ American Racing wheel, and the front uses an 18″ drag racing wheel from Radir. The 1200cc motor was improved with lots of goodies including new piston kit and carburetor. The 2013 Ural Gaucho Rambler LE ($14,350) was built as a tribute to the Gaucho cowboys from South America. The Rambler is a beautiful Pacific blue and is equipped with two-wheel drive capability for tough terrain.
